The Alliance For Change yesterday lashed out at the National Communications Network and the Guyana Chronicle, and denounced in the strongest terms, articles that the two news entities carried. The Alliance For Change described them as complete fabricationsThe news items stated, among other things, that AFC Leader, Raphael Trotman, was in Florida, USA on Friday, June 25, 2010, and conducted meetings. The newspapers then used inflammatory and disrespectful language to refer to Party Chairman, Khemraj Ramjattan.“There is absolutely no truth in the story whatsoever.”The party stated that Trotman was not even in Florida on the day claimed by the state media, and neither was any meetings whatsoever held, “by him or any member of the Party as falsely stated in the state media.”The party has since challenged the state media “to put up or shut up by naming the date, time, venue and persons in attendance at this meeting…if not, to at least pretend to be decent and retract the story.”The party conceded however, that given its past record of inaccuracies and fabrications, “we do not expect much by way of a retraction or apology, but leave the people of Guyana to judge for themselves how dangerous and dictatorial this regime has become.”The party said that “this ‘Nancy’ story follows a clear pattern of ‘Goebbels’ type propagandizing by the PPP regime to drive suspicion and division within the leadership and ranks of the AFC, and other opposition parties and groups, and now surpasses its own previous incredulous stories about the aiding and abetting of criminals, “cocaine in pepper sauce”, and reports of members of the leadership resigning from the Party.”According to the party it is obvious that the PPP is panicking at the real prospect of defeat at the upcoming elections and that the party, which it had dismissed as “wishy washy rejects” in 2006, is now the cornerstone Party in the strong wall of Opposition it faces both at home and abroad.
